About Schuyler Co. R-i

Schuyler Co. R-i is a Queen City, Missouri school district serving 2 schools. The district educates 589 students with a student-teacher ratio of 10.7:1. The district invests $13,732 per student annually.

With an average rating of 5.6/10, Schuyler Co. R-i demonstrates solid academic performance.

The highest-rated school in the district is Schuyler Co. High, which has a composite score of 6.9/10.

In standardized testing, Schuyler Co. R-i students show an average math proficiency of 45.4% and ELA proficiency of 47.8%.

The district includes 1 elementary school , and 1 high school.

What are the test scores in Schuyler Co. R-i?

Across schools in Schuyler Co. R-i with test data, the average math proficiency is 45.4% and the average ELA (reading/writing) proficiency is 47.8%. These figures represent the percentage of students meeting or exceeding grade-level standards.

How does MySchoolScout rate schools?

MySchoolScout ratings blend student growth, poverty-adjusted academic performance, and learning environment — plus college readiness for high schools. Weights vary by school level, and equity data is shown for context without being factored into the score. Learn more about our rating system on our methodology page.
